Guaranteed access for leaseholders to mining areas. Removes delays in mine operationalisation
Chhattisgarh has introduced a major policy reform by issuing a Gazette Notification that operationalises the Central Government's directives on 'Surface Rights' removing a long-standing barrier to the commencement of mining operations.
